Protecting Patients with Secure TV Cabinets
In healthcare settings, patient safety is paramount. A crucial aspect of this involves minimizing the risk of self-harm or ligature incidents. Traditional TV cabinets can pose a significant hazard due to their often accessible mounting brackets and hardware. To address this concern, specialized Secure TV cabinets have become increasingly popular. These innovative designs incorporate sturdy materials and construction techniques that effectively eliminate potential ligature points, thereby creating a safer environment for patients.
Residents in healthcare facilities often require visual stimulation and entertainment. TVs provide valuable diversion, contributing to their overall well-being. By implementing Secure TV cabinets, healthcare providers can ensure that patients have access to these benefits while simultaneously mitigating the risk of harm.
These specialized cabinets typically feature integrated mounting systems, preventing easy access to hardware. Additionally, they often utilize smooth surfaces and rounded edges to minimize potential ligature points. The use of durable materials further enhances their safety profile.
